千锋教育-做有情怀、有良心、有品质的职业教育机构

手机站
千锋教育

千锋学习站 | 随时随地免费学

千锋教育

扫一扫进入千锋手机站

领取全套视频
千锋教育

关注千锋学习站小程序
随时随地免费学习课程

当前位置:首页  >  技术干货  > linux安装MongoDB详细教程

linux安装MongoDB详细教程

来源:千锋教育
发布人:xqq
时间: 2023-08-27 12:09:26 1693109366

Linux安装MongoDB详细教程

MongoDB是一种开源的、面向文档的NoSQL数据库管理系统,它以高性能、可扩展性和灵活性而闻名。在Linux系统上安装MongoDB非常简单,下面是详细的教程:

1. 更新系统软件包

在开始安装MongoDB之前,首先需要更新系统软件包以确保安装过程顺利进行。使用以下命令更新软件包:

`

sudo apt update

sudo apt upgrade

`

2. 添加MongoDB的官方仓库

MongoDB提供了官方的软件仓库,可以方便地进行安装和更新。执行以下命令将MongoDB的官方仓库添加到系统中:

`

wget -qO - https://www.mongodb.org/static/pgp/server-4.4.asc | sudo apt-key add -

echo "deb [ arch=amd64,arm64 ] https://repo.mongodb.org/apt/ubuntu $(lsb_release -cs)/mongodb-org/4.4 multiverse" | sudo tee /etc/apt/sources.list.d/mongodb-org-4.4.list

sudo apt update

`

3. 安装MongoDB

安装MongoDB非常简单,只需执行以下命令即可:

`

sudo apt install mongodb-org

`

4. 启动MongoDB服务

安装完成后,MongoDB将自动启动,并在系统启动时自动运行。如果需要手动启动MongoDB服务,可以使用以下命令:

`

sudo systemctl start mongod

`

若要停止MongoDB服务,可以使用以下命令:

`

sudo systemctl stop mongod

`

若要检查MongoDB服务的状态,可以使用以下命令:

`

sudo systemctl status mongod

`

5. 配置MongoDB

MongoDB的默认配置文件位于/etc/mongod.conf。您可以根据需要修改配置文件,例如更改数据存储路径、监听IP地址等。修改配置文件后,需要重新启动MongoDB服务才能使更改生效。

6. 连接MongoDB

安装完毕后,您可以使用MongoDB的命令行工具mongo连接到MongoDB服务器。执行以下命令启动命令行工具:

`

mongo

`

默认情况下,MongoDB将在本地主机上的27017端口上监听连接请求。如果您的MongoDB服务器在不同的主机或端口上运行,请使用以下命令连接到特定的服务器:

`

mongo --host --port

`

例如,要连接到IP地址为192.168.0.100,端口为27018的MongoDB服务器,可以使用以下命令:

`

mongo --host 192.168.0.100 --port 27018

`

连接成功后,您可以执行各种MongoDB命令来管理数据库和集合,例如创建数据库、插入文档、查询数据等。

通过按照上述步骤,您可以在Linux系统上成功安装MongoDB并开始使用它。希望这个教程能够帮助您顺利进行MongoDB的安装和配置。如有任何问题,请随时向我们提问。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。
10年以上业内强师集结,手把手带你蜕变精英
请您保持通讯畅通,专属学习老师24小时内将与您1V1沟通
免费领取
今日已有369人领取成功
刘同学 138****2860 刚刚成功领取
王同学 131****2015 刚刚成功领取
张同学 133****4652 刚刚成功领取
李同学 135****8607 刚刚成功领取
杨同学 132****5667 刚刚成功领取
岳同学 134****6652 刚刚成功领取
梁同学 157****2950 刚刚成功领取
刘同学 189****1015 刚刚成功领取
张同学 155****4678 刚刚成功领取
邹同学 139****2907 刚刚成功领取
董同学 138****2867 刚刚成功领取
周同学 136****3602 刚刚成功领取
相关推荐HOT